The Best Part About Castlewood State Park
Castlewood State Park’s best-known feature is its steep, Lone Wolf hiking trail that directly leads you to the most beautiful, scenic views of the Meramec River. Once at the top, it’s a fairly easy walk along the bluff that offers multiple views of the river and a lovely stroll through the woods.
You’ll come across some steps as you finish off the trail, which leads you down to a small tunnel that passes under the train tracks. This tunnel gives you a change of scenery, opening up a little bit of an urban and moody location for senior pictures.
Once through the tunnel, you’re now on flat ground that follows the Meramec River. If you don’t want the major uphill hike, you can still access the river from the far end of the park, taking the trail that leads you past wide-open fields that make for great “freedom” feeling photos.
Along the trail by the Meramec River, you’ll be surrounded by woods, and at certain times of the year, you’ll be able to catch blooming wildflowers amongst the trees. These flowers are great for creating fairytale style photos.
On the other side of the park, you’ll find a quiet creek flowing along a gravel bar. With large rocks sitting along the creek, this gives you an opportunity for sitting or climbing on the rock poses. The gravel bar is also a change of scenery from the sandbars that line the Meramec River.
What to Expect Each Season
Spring
Wildflowers, particularly bluebells, bloom in the spring along the trail by the Meramec River. Trees are also starting to get their color back, but while they haven’t completely regained their leaves, this opens up the views from the overlooks a bit more, while also giving you some color from some of the regrowth. Since spring is the rainy season, you may run into the possibility of the Meramec River trail being closed due to flooding.
Summer
In the summer, the trees will be filled with leaves, giving you plenty of color and fully wooded backgrounds. The grass will also be green in the large, open fields. Since summer tends to be drier, the river levels will most likely go down, and the threat of the Meramec River trail being flooded will be less likely.
Fall
With the number of trees in Castlewood State Park, this makes the perfect location for fall senior pictures. You won’t fail to miss color here. Head up to the overlook too for beautiful oranges, reds, and yellows stretched out over the Meramec River, or walk along the pathways to surrounded yourself in a forest of warm, glowing colors.
Winter
While winter means there’s not growth and the trees will be barren, it’s the perfect time to view the Meramec River from the overlooks. Even though barren trees offer no color, your view of the river is much wider as you can see through the trees. The lower parts of the trail system are also great after a snow to twirl around or feel like your lost in a snowy forest.
Pricing and Accommodations
Castlewood State Park is free and gates are open from 7:00am to one-half hour after sunset, year round. Restrooms are by the playground parking lot.
Address
1401 Kiefer Creek Rd, Ballwin, MO 63021
